About Passport-Photo.co.uk

Passport-Photo.co.uk is built to help users prepare UK passport photos from home with clearer digital, print-ready, and photo-code guidance. This page explains what the service does, what it does not do, and how the support model works.

Direct answer

Passport-Photo.co.uk is an independent UK-focused online passport photo preparation service. It helps users preview and prepare passport-style photos, but it is not GOV.UK or HM Passport Office.
